Mr Robert Anthony Taylor known as Bob
10th June 1939 to 13th May 2021, aged 81.
Passed away peacefully at home surrounded by family.
Resident of Bethersden for 56 years.
Landlord of The Bull Inn in Bethersden.
Owner of Whiston Hotel in Bethersden.
Chairman of Bethersden Cricket Club.
Literally built Whiston Avenue in Bethersden (Bob the Builder!)
Devoted Family Man.
Loving husband to Maureen.
Much-loved Husband, Dad, Brother and Grandad.
Well travelled.
Full of integrity.
Wicked sense of humour.
Honest but fair.
Immediate family flowers only please and donations, if desired, to "Kent Air Ambulance" can be made via this webpage or sent c/o TW Fuggle & Son Funeral Directors, 20 Ashford Road, Tenterden TN30 6QU.
